Überlauf (Fehler 6)
Ein Überlauf tritt auf, wenn Sie versuchen, eine Zuweisung vorzunehmen, die die Beschränkungen ihres Ziels überschreitet. Dieser Fehler hat die folgende Ursache und Lösung:
Das Ergebnis einer Zuweisung, Berechnung oder Datentyp-Umwandlung ist zu groß, um im Bereich der zulässigen Werte für diesen Variablentyp dargestellt zu werden.
Weisen Sie den Wert einer Variablen eines Typs zu, der einen größeren Wertebereich zulässt.
Eine Zuweisung zu einer Eigenschaft überschreitet den Höchstwert, den die Eigenschaft annehmen kann.
Stellen Sie sicher, dass Ihre Zuweisung zu dem Bereich der Eigenschaft passt, für die sie vorgenommen wird.
Sie versuchen, eine Zahl in einer Berechnung zu verwenden, die in eine ganze Zahl umgewandelt wird, das Ergebnis ist jedoch größer als eine ganze Zahl. Beispiel:
Dim x As Long x = 2000 * 365 ' Error: Overflow
Um diese Situation zu umgehen, geben Sie die Zahl wie folgt ein:
Dim x As Long x = CLng(2000) * 365
Weitere Informationen erhalten Sie, indem Sie das fragliche Element auswählen und F1 (unter Windows) bzw. HILFE (unter Macintosh) drücken.
Support und Feedback
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.